The design-build approach to ADU construction combines architectural design and construction under a single contract with one company — eliminating the complexity, miscommunication, and cost overruns that often occur when homeowners hire separate architects and builders. A1 Building Contractors offers comprehensive ADU design-build services throughout the Greater Sacramento region, providing a seamless experience from the very first concept sketch through permit acquisition, construction, and final handover. In the traditional approach, homeowners hire an architect to design plans, then separately bid those plans to contractors.
This creates a disconnect: the architect designs without full knowledge of construction costs, the contractor builds without input on the design, and the homeowner is caught in the middle managing two separate relationships. Changes during construction require costly design revisions, contractor change orders, and delays. Our design-build model eliminates these problems.
Our architects and builders work together from day one, ensuring that every design decision considers constructability, cost, and timeline. The ADU Design-Build Process
Each stage below has a defined deliverable, so you always know what is happening and what comes next.
Discovery Meeting — We sit down with you to understand your vision, budget, and timeline. We discuss ADU types, sizes, styles, and features. We also review your financial goals — rental income targets, property value objectives, or family housing needs.
Site Assessment — Our team visits your property to survey the lot, measure setbacks, locate utilities, evaluate soil and drainage, and photograph existing conditions. This data informs our design recommendations.
Concept Design — We present 2–3 concept options showing different layouts, styles, and configurations. Each concept includes a preliminary floor plan, exterior rendering, and cost estimate so you can make an informed decision.
Design Development — Once you select a concept, we refine it into a detailed design with complete floor plans, interior elevations, material specifications, fixture selections, and finalized 3D renderings. You approve every detail before we proceed.
Construction Documents — Our engineers and drafters produce permit-ready construction documents including structural plans, foundation details, framing plans, MEP layouts, Title 24 calculations, and a complete scope of work.
Permitting — We submit the complete plan set to your local building department, respond to plan check comments, and secure your building permit. Our familiarity with local departments helps expedite this phase.

What is design-build and how is it different from traditional construction? Design-build combines architectural design and construction under one contract with one company. In the traditional approach, you hire an architect separately, then bid the plans to contractors. Design-build eliminates miscommunication between designer and builder, reduces costs, and shortens timelines.
Is the design fee separate from construction costs? No. When you proceed with A1 as your design-build contractor, the design fee ($8,000–$18,000 value) is included in your overall construction contract. You pay one price for everything — design, engineering, permits, and construction.
Can I see what my ADU will look like before construction starts? Absolutely. We provide detailed 3D renderings, floor plans, and material boards so you can visualize every aspect of your ADU before we break ground. We refine the design until you're completely satisfied.
What if I already have plans from an architect? We can build from existing plans if you prefer. However, we'll review them for constructability and cost-effectiveness, and may suggest modifications that could save you money or improve the final result.
How long does the design phase take? The design phase typically takes 4–6 weeks, including site assessment, concept options, design development, and construction documents. This timeline can vary based on design complexity and the number of revision rounds.
